Newly opened Messina Nord Toscano affiliated agency
Susanna Fiorletta
Leading the project are Roberta Terranova, head of the Toscano affiliated agency, together with partners Francesco Cozzolino and Ettore Costanza
“I’ll start, since I’m the oldest - jokes Francesco - and not just in age.” With Toscano for more than 20 years (since 2003, to be exact), Francesco Cozzolino, Real Estate Broker Toscano, opened his first agencies in Palermo and in 2009 moved to Messina with a clear development plan, believing in the company and in its particular focus on technological innovation.
In 2015 he met Ettore Costanza, also a real estate broker at Toscano for 10 years. Together they launched a new entrepreneurial project, opening several affiliated offices between the two cities, becoming partners in all the agencies they opened. Up to the seventh one, Messina Nord, opened together with Roberta, a young and promising real estate agent who is now the owner of her first agency.
The meeting between Francesco and Ettore turned out to be more than positive for both. Together, they grew quickly, surrounding themselves with capable and reliable people with whom they chose to open new affiliated offices. Among them was Roberta, who says she is “still very excited about this new adventure.”
Roberta began her career as a real estate agent six years ago, in 2020, at the Messina Centro agency under Francesco’s guidance. She immediately jumped in, determined to learn the real estate agent role, doing so with method and precision.
As she grew within the agency, she became Sales Manager, giving her the opportunity to pass on what she had learned to new team members. “I love being able to teach and always be present for others. Today, I feel ready to train new resources in my office, sharing with them everything I’ve learned over these years of experience.”
A constant growth path that shows no signs of stopping. Because she is now officially the Broker of the Messina Nord agency. “We can finally say: we did it,” she says with a smile and a spontaneous victory gesture.
An important milestone that marks the beginning of a new professional journey as an entrepreneur in the real estate sector. But she is keen to clarify: “Entrepreneur, yes, but I’m still me—I’m not letting it go to my head. Being the owner of an agency also means having more responsibilities, which implies that you must always do more.”
A highly anticipated opening, but as Francesco explains, doing things properly requires time, commitment, and the right mindset. “Human resources are the foundation of our work: when a new agency opens, the key figure of the Sales Manager inevitably becomes missing. In this case, before Roberta opened the new office, we needed to make new hires so we would have capable people ready to step into her role.”
Choosing the right area is also a strategic asset: “We wanted to find the right space and the right location, create the office exactly as we wanted it and in the area that truly interested us.” The new affiliated office is located along the northern coast, in the wealthiest and most desirable part of the city, being a seaside, highly scenic area.
Finally, it was essential for them to open with team members already ready to join the agency. “Roberta, in fact, can already count on a very capable collaborator, with whom we can strengthen the offices.”
All factors that allowed them, even at the opening stage, to already have a good number of listings and to be active in both acquisitions and sales.
